Remote computer networking professionals often encounter challenges such as troubleshooting network issues without onsite access, managing time across different time zones, and ensuring secure remote connectivity. Effective communication with team members and end-users is crucial to quickly identify and resolve technical problems. Staying updated on evolving security threats and best practices is also essential for maintaining robust network operations. Adapting to these challenges can enhance your skills and make you a critical asset to your organization.
A Remote Computer Networking job involves managing, configuring, and troubleshooting network systems from a remote location. Professionals in this role ensure secure and stable connections for businesses, maintain network infrastructure, and support cloud-based networking solutions. Responsibilities can include setting up VPNs, monitoring network performance, and addressing cybersecurity threats. This role is essential for companies with distributed teams or cloud-based operations, enabling seamless communication and data transfer. Strong knowledge of networking protocols, hardware, and security practices is typically required.
To excel in Remote Computer Networking, you need a solid understanding of network protocols, troubleshooting, and infrastructure setup,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ools like Cisco routers and switches, Wi-Fi management platforms, and certifications such as CompTIA Network+ or Cisco CCNA is highly valued. Strong analytical thinking, effective communication, and the ability to work independently are key soft skills for remote success. These qualifications ensure reliable network operations, efficient problem-solving, and seamless collaboration with distributed teams.

Description (Must live in Decatur, IL, or Erlanger, KY, area)
We are seeking an expert Wireless Network Engineer to design, deploy, and optimize enterprise wireless networks across corporate and manufacturing environments. This role is responsible for end-to-end wireless architecture, including RF engineering, site surveys, and high-performance network design using technologies such as Cisco Meraki, LTE, and Starlink.
The engineer will support complex manufacturing environments, ensuring reliable connectivity for IoT devices, AGVs, and production systems. Responsibilities include network monitoring (SolarWinds), automation and policy management (Cisco DNAC, Python/APIs), and device management (Microsoft Intune).
This position acts as a technical SME, partnering with leadership on strategy and mentoring junior engineers.
